Not Knowing the Difference Between Sand Types

One of the biggest mistakes folks around Jefferson make is assuming that “sand is sand.” It’s not. At Kirk Allen Landscape Supply, for example, they offer a variety of sand types tailored for different uses—like Mason Sand, Concrete Sand, and Yellow Sand.

Let’s break it down:

  • Mason Sand: Fine, clean, and ideal for mortar or between pavers. Perfect for that sleek, professional finish on patios and walkways in places like Lake Hopatcong neighborhoods.

  • Concrete Sand: Coarser and great for mixing with cement for driveways and other load-bearing structures.

  • Yellow Sand: A general-purpose sand—good for leveling, filling, and even playground bases.

If you walk into a supply yard without knowing which type suits your project, you might walk out with the wrong one—and that can be a costly error.

Ignoring Drainage Needs

Jefferson’s terrain varies a lot—some homes sit on hilly properties while others are nestled near water. Ignoring how your sand will interact with water can be a real headache.

For example, Concrete Sand offers better drainage than Mason Sand, making it a smart choice for areas prone to runoff or heavy rainfall, like those near Bowling Green Golf Club.

Choosing Price Over Quality

Everyone loves a good deal, but when it comes to sand, going cheap usually means going wrong. Some stores sell “budget sand” that’s full of clay, silt, or debris. These impurities can cause cracking, staining, and poor compaction.
